Webservice Automation Using Soapui Groovy And Maven
Last updated 4/2018
MP4 | Video: h264, 1280x720 | Audio: AAC, 44.1 KHz
Language: English | Size: 1.00 GB | Duration: 7h 21m
Last updated 4/2018
MP4 | Video: h264, 1280x720 | Audio: AAC, 44.1 KHz
Language: English | Size: 1.00 GB | Duration: 7h 21m
Functional and Automated testing of web services using SoapUI, Grrovy and Maven
What you'll learn
Robust web service test case development with assertions
Automate web services testing using SoapUI and Groovy
Able to integrate SoapUI with Maven and running tests using Jenkins
Able to understand how to create framework to automate web services testing using SoapUI
Requirements
Basic knowledge of software applications and web services
Description
This course is to designed to provide good understanding of how to perform manual and automated testing of web services using SoapUI, Groovy and how it can be integrated with Maven for CI/CD integration.
Below topics will be covered in the course.
What are SOAP and REST web servicesSoapUI Basics How SOAP and REST web service projects can be maintained in SoapUIHow Test Management can be handled in SoapUIDifferent Test step types in SoapUIAssertions available in SoapUIHow to use properties and property expansion in SoapUIWhat is Groovy scriptingHow Groovy scripting can be used in SoapUIGroovy Scripting BasicsHow to use external libraries in SoapUIHow test steps can be automated using GroovyHow to connect to databases and perform validationsHow to mock web services in SoapUIHow to run SoapUI tests from command lineHow to integrate SoapUI with MavenHow to integrate with JenkinsHow to create web service automation framework using SoapUI, Groovy and Maven
Overview
Section 1: Introduction
Lecture 1 Introduction
Section 2: Overview of Web services
Lecture 2 What are Web services
Lecture 3 What is WSDL
Section 3: SoapUI
Lecture 4 What is SoapUI
Lecture 5 Installation and Configuration
Lecture 6 Working with SoapUI Projects
Lecture 7 Test Management in SoapUI
Lecture 8 Test Steps
Lecture 9 Assertions Part 1
Lecture 10 Assertions Part 2
Lecture 11 Properties
Lecture 12 JDBC requests
Lecture 13 Test Execution at different levels
Section 4: Groovy and SoapUI
Lecture 14 Introduction to Groovy
Lecture 15 Groovy Scripting basics
Lecture 16 Groovy in SoapUI
Lecture 17 External library usage in SoapUI
Section 5: Additional SoapUI Features
Lecture 18 Mock services
Lecture 19 Advanced Groovy scripting in SoapUI
Lecture 20 Creating Load tests in SoapUI
Lecture 21 Running Tests from Command line
Section 6: Maven and Jenkins Integration
Lecture 22 What is Maven
Lecture 23 Installing Maven
Lecture 24 How to integrate Maven with SoapUI
Lecture 25 SoapUI Maven parameters
Lecture 26 How to generate reports using Maven surefire reporting plugin
Lecture 27 What is Jenkins and How to Install Jenkins
Lecture 28 How to run SoapUI Maven project from Jenkins
Section 7: Web service Test Automation Framework
Lecture 29 Framework overview
Lecture 30 Understanding Framework Model Classes
Lecture 31 Understanding Framework Util Classes
Any one who wants to know how webservices can be tested using SOAPUI,Anyone who wants to know how we can use Groovy scripting in SoapUI to automate web services,Anyone who wants to know how to integrate SoapUI with Maven and Jenkins,Anyone planning to develop new automation framework to test webservices using SoapUI